The cost to replace an auto-key that has been lost is based on the kind of car key and the model, make and the dealership. For more precise pricing, it is best to speak with your local locksmith or dealerships. The more expensive the replacement will be, the greater the security and technology of the key car lost. To avoid this expensive scenario it's always a good idea to keep a spare car key created and stored in a secure place.

It wasn't too long ago that losing your car keys wasn't an issue. You could easily find the replacement from the local hardware store. A lot of cars today have advanced technology, which can make replacing lost keys more difficult and costly. If you lose your car key in the present, it may need the towing cost or an appointment with the dealership, and proof of ownership papers to purchase a new one. To avoid these costs, create a spare key and store it in a safe place.
